Fire traps about 60 Zimbabwe miners: union

About 60 miners were trapped underground at a platinum mine in southern Zimbabwe Tuesday after a fire accident the previous day, a union leader said.

"A conveyer belt collapsed and caught fire yesterday (Monday) at around 17:00 hours (1500 GMT) trapping eighty five workers underground," Shadreck Polowelo, president of the Zimbabwe National Mine Workers Union told AFP by phone, adding that at least 20 had been rescued.
